Dr. S. Domkundwar, often collaborating with Arora and/or A.V. Domkundwar, has authored foundational textbooks used across major technical universities in India, including Anna University, VTU, JNTU, and AKTU.

Domkundwar’s text is a comprehensive textbook specifically designed to meet the requirements of undergraduate mechanical engineering students (BE/B.Tech), diploma students, and those preparing for competitive exams like AMIE, GATE, and IES.
